Curling or Buckling Roofing Shingles
In some cases, you might observe curling or distorting tiles on your roof, which's a clear indicator something's wrong. This concern commonly suggests that your tiles are maturing or have been compromised. When tiles curl, they lose their effectiveness, permitting water to permeate underneath them, potentially bring about leakages and further damage.
You should take note of whether the curling is happening at the edges or in the middle of the roof shingles. Edges curling upwards recommend that your shingles are drying, while those curling downwards may show wetness concerns below the surface area.
Twisting roof shingles, on the other hand, can signal that your roofing system's underlayment isn't giving appropriate support, which can cause structural problems over time.
Ignoring these indications can rise issues, leading to expensive repair work. If you see curling or distorting shingles, it's important to examine your roofing system much more carefully.
Take into consideration connecting to a roof covering professional who can assess the circumstance accurately. They can figure out whether you need a straightforward repair service or a complete roof replacement.

Granules in Gutters
Granules in your rain gutters can signify that your roofing is nearing completion of its life-span. These tiny, loosened particles typically originate from asphalt tiles, which naturally wear down with time. If you see a buildup of granules, it's an indicator that your roof shingles are wearing away and may no longer be providing ample security for your home.
As you check your seamless gutters, take notice of the amount of granules existing. A couple of granules occasionally can be regular, specifically after a storm. Nevertheless, if you discover a significant accumulation or if your seamless gutters are continually full of these fragments, it's time to do something about it.
Granules offer a critical function-- they aid shield your tiles from UV rays and add to their overall resilience. When they begin to get rid of, your roof covering ends up being much more susceptible to damage.
Ignoring granules in your seamless gutters can lead to extra serious problems down the line, consisting of leakages and architectural issues. Roof Age
The life-span of your roofing system plays an important duty in determining whether it requires substitute. Many roof coverings last in between 20 to 30 years, depending on the materials used and regional climate conditions. If your roofing is nearing or has actually exceeded this age, it's time to take into consideration a replacement.
You mightn't need to await visible damages to choose. Routine evaluations can aid you capture any kind of potential problems early. If you understand the age of your roofing system and it's coming close to the end of its life expectancy, remain proactive. Seek indicators of deterioration, such as curling tiles or granule loss.
Additionally, think about the type of roof material you have. Asphalt shingles, for example, may wear out faster than metal or floor tile roofings.

Mold or Mildew Development
If you detect mold and mildew or mildew growth in your attic room or on your ceiling, it's a solid indication that your roof may be jeopardized. These unattractive patches can establish as a result of prolonged wetness, frequently a sign of roof covering issues. The presence of mold or mold recommends that water is getting in someplace, producing a moist environment that cultivates development.
You could observe dark areas or a mildewy smell when you venture into your attic room. If you do, don't overlook these signs. Mold and mildew not just impact your home's appearances however can also posture significant health dangers. Breathing in mold spores can result in respiratory system issues and allergic reactions, especially for delicate individuals.
If you find mold or mildew, it's time to investigate additionally. Seek leakages, harmed shingles, or locations where water might be pooling.
